The story revolves around Zach Orfman, a young man devastated by the sudden and tragic death of his girlfriend, Beth Slocum, who passed away from a fatal snakebite while hiking. Consumed by grief and guilt, Zach seeks solace by visiting Beth’s
grieving parents, Maury and Geena, growing increasingly close to them as he navigates his profound heartbreak. However, after a few weeks, Zach notices bizarre behavior from Maury and Geena: they suddenly stop returning his calls, barricade their doors, and act evasively when he visits.Determined to find answers, Zach sneaks around their house and makes a horrifying discovery: Beth is alive, walking around the kitchen, completely unaware she ever died. Overjoyed and confused, Zach eagerly rekindles his relationship with her. However, he quickly realizes that something is deeply wrong. Beth has no memory of her fatal hike, possesses superhuman strength, avoids the sun, and exhibits extreme mood swings. Zach slowly uncovers the truth: Beth is one of the newly risen dead.Despite the alarming signs of her decomposition and erratic temperament, Zach tries desperately to maintain a normal relationship, indulging her sudden cravings for dirt and smooth jazz music. Maury and Geena, desperate to keep their daughter safe from a society that would fear her, try to keep her isolated. As the days pass, Beth’s cognitive functions begin to deteriorate further, and she starts exhibiting
violent tendencies, occasionally forgetting who Zach is and attacking him.The situation spirals completely out of control when other deceased townspeople begin rising from their graves. Panic ensues as the community is overrun by an army of unpredictable zombies. Zach’s brother, Kyle, a cynical security guard, arrives to help manage the chaos, armed with weapons to deal with the undead threat. As the zombie horde grows and the town descends into apocalyptic madness, Beth’s condition worsens. She becomes increasingly aggressive and disoriented, ultimately attempting to consume Zach in a moment of feral rage.Realizing that the sweet girl he loved is truly gone and that she poses a severe danger to the living, Zach faces a heartbreaking choice. He must accept the finality of her death. During a tense confrontation in the woods, Zach says a tearful final goodbye to Beth before she and the other undead are rounded up and handled by the authorities. In the aftermath, Zach is left emotionally scarred yet fundamentally changed, finally able to begin the genuine healing process and move forward with his life.
